About SIF

Founded in 1991, Secours Islamique France (SIF) is an international Non-Governmental solidarity Organization acting in the fields of humanitarian and development aid, in France and worldwide. Working in the field for over 20 years, Secours Islamique France is now active in more than twenty countries, mainly in four sectors: water and sanitation, food security, childhood and shelter. Teams of employees and volunteers working for Secours Islamique France also play an active role in France, fighting against exclusion and insecurity by various means. Alongside its operational aid activities, Secours Islamique France has developed an ability to advocate in order to bear witness and to alert the international community about the living conditions of the most vulnerable. SIF is dedicated to alleviating the suffering of the poorest of the poor in France and around the world, while respecting cultural diversity without making any distinction based on origins, political affiliations, gender or beliefs, and without expecting anything in return. It intervenes where humanitarian and social needs require emergency mobilization of relief efforts as well as the implementation of development Projects and advocacy actions. SIF is present in Pakistan since 2010 and currently working in different regions of Pakistan Sindh, KP and ICT and Punjab.

 

SIF Pakistan currently has manual reporting and data management system which required plenty of time and dedicated human resources to enter and process the information every month on multiple projects reporting templates which has its own drawback including but not limited to time consumption, data redundancy, and lack of data security and risk of errors etc. In order to  streamline the reporting requirements of organizational increasing volumes of multiple projects; Secours Islamique France (SIF) intends to hire the services of reputed firm or consultant to design, develop or establish a new web based management information system (MIS) in Pakistan.  The objectives of the assignment and deliverables are as follows:

 

Objectives of the Assignment

The main objective of this assignment is to design, develop and maintain a web-based Performance Management Information System (PMIS) with database application that will assist its users (administrators and internal users) to enter, send, access, analyze, process, generate reports and convert data into useful information and infographics.

 

The specific objectives of this assignment are:

 

  • Review the existing manual reporting and data management process and templates and
    propose or suggest more interactive, advanced and user-friendly interface to report and enter, process and manage the similar types of data or information into PMIS.

 

  • Review the existing internet and band width and to propose or suggest alternative (if required) way forward for internet systems to be compatible with new PMIS.

 

  • To design and develop web-based application for online data entry and reporting, accessible to authorized users (internal only) through android phones, tablets, laptops and desk computer systems.

 

  • To design and develop the system as a common tool for reporting and assessing or measuring the performance and results of project activities and indicators set out at planning stages of program development in PMPs. Base/Project MEAL Officers shall have validation options to track the progress of activities targets and indicators.

 

To develop an interface to see the summary of all the projects in terms of locations, beneficiaries in terms of sector of intervention and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), activities, budget. The System shall be capable of adding new project information during planning stage.

 

  • To design a mechanism or system to enter and manage the multiple projects’ beneficiaries with respect to their age, gender, location, sector of intervention and activities. System should be able to identify the duplication of beneficiaries across the projects and activities with their unique IDs or CNIC numbers. System should integrate the beneficiaries registration of all the projects with respect to their name, father/husband name, CNIC, age, gender, vulnerability types, and location etc. the  

 

  • To design and develop system for entering and processing beneficiaries related suggestions and complaints by concerned MEAL & CRM focal persons and develop dashboards of received suggestions and complaints and generate monthly, quarterly and annual reports.

 

  • Turn Around Time (TAT) should be defined in the system to resolve a complaint. System should alert the user 5 days before TAT expiration in case the complaint is not resolved.

 

  • To develop or establish a notification system that alert the users about time laps to report or enter the data or information. System should be able to alert about monthly reporting deadlines.

 

  • To design or develop an infographics or dash boards of all projects/program sectoral activities and beneficiaries figures with organizational icons (e.g. WASH, Food Security, Livelihoods, Shelter sector of intervention etc.) and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) icons. The infographics should has printable functionality to produce quick infographics for dissemination and reporting.

 

 

  • There should be advance filters available to search the records among large datasets like age group, gender, disability type, vulnerability type etc.

 

  • There should be a functionality that a user can only see the data of projects or geographical locations assigned to him/her. For example a person in Tharparkar working on project X can see the data of project X of Tharparkar only. Other data should not be visible to him/her.

 

  • The design or develop a reporting mechanism for document success stories of the beneficiaries and project activities with the option of uploading pre and post project photos of beneficiaries and activities in addition to narrative description.

 

  • To design or develop a system to report monitoring observations against project activities by MEAL persons. The system should correspond with existing monitoring visit report template along with its follow-up tracking. It will include debrief agreed action points and recommendation follow up sheets (external consultant) that to be tracked and updated into PMIS.

 

  • The system should also have functionality to add and remove the users from using this options considering the short duration of projects.

 

The system shall be able to compile the information from all the project interventions and generate a consolidated reports. The  reports include MEAL weekly update report which all the MEAL officers will update from their respective locations and MEAL Manager at country office Islamabad will be able to see them individually or collectively.

 

The system shall have the final validation options available with MEAL Manager and Project MEAL Officers to update the PMPs activities monitoring sheet and indicators monitoring sheets of all the projects including updating Core Humanitarian Standard (CHS) self -assessment matrix for each project. of all the completed projects by end of projects.

 

 

 

 

 

  • To establish a system to provide facilities for generating and printing different reports including, output tables, summary statistics and figures on result framework indicators.

 

  • To ensure flexibility in PMIS design to adapt/accept the changes in data that may be required in future management. System should have possibility to import and export data or information from/to MS. Excel, Ms. Access etc.  to pre-designed templates or databases.

 

  • PMIS shall have data repository option in which project success stories, trainings & other IEC materials developed by SIF may be uploaded and readily available for internal use by all project interventions.

 

  • To build the capacity of the relevant staff to manage the system on a sustainable basis through specific training, help documents and videos tutorials.

 

Note: MEAL Manager country office shall have authorization to add and remove field monitoring staff to use this reporting system. This option shall also be applicable for project reporting at all provincial offices and Country Office Head of Mission/Country Program Coordinator shall be given authorization to add or remove the users.
